Function BDL_SERVDEF_ADD_FUNCTION pattern details
In-order to call this FM within your sap programs, simply using the below ABAP pattern details to trigger the function call...or see the full ABAP code listing at the end of this article. You can simply cut and paste this code into your ABAP progrom as it is, including variable declarations.CALL FUNCTION 'BDL_SERVDEF_ADD_FUNCTION'"Add function node for the given Group-ID.
EXPORTING
GID = "Group ID
FCT_NAME = "Logical name
EXCEPTIONS
ADD_FUNCTION_FAILED = 1 GID_NOT_FOUND = 2
IMPORTING Parameters details for BDL_SERVDEF_ADD_FUNCTION
GID - Group ID
Data type: BDLGROUPS-GROUPIDOptional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)
FCT_NAME - Logical name
Data type: BDLFUGRPS-LOGFUNCNAMOptional: No
Call by Reference: No ( called with pass by value option)
EXCEPTIONS details
ADD_FUNCTION_FAILED -
Data type: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es
GID_NOT_FOUND -
Data type:Optional: No
Call by Reference: Yes
